The Importance of a Reliable Car Locksmith
When you're locked out of your car, the last thing you want is to await hours or pay expensive charges. A reputable car locksmith offers a quick and effective service to your lockout issue. They learn experts equipped with the most current tools and strategies to deal with a vast array of automotive locksmith services, consisting of:
- Key Extraction: Removing broken keys from locks
- Key Replacement: Creating duplicate keys for your vehicle
- Lock Repair: Fixing damaged or malfunctioning locks
- Key Fob Programming: Resetting or programming brand-new key fobs
- Ignition Repair: Addressing problems with your car's ignition system

Typical Scenarios Where You Might Need a Car Locksmith
-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've misplaced your keys or they've been stolen, a car locksmith can create a new set of keys or reprogram your key fob.
- Locked Keys Inside the Car: Whether you've locked your type in the car or the car has locked itself, a locksmith can safely open the vehicle without causing damage.
- Broken Key in the Lock: If your key has actually snapped off in the lock, a locksmith can extract the broken key and offer a new one.
- Malfunctioning Lock: If your car's locks are jammed or not operating appropriately, a locksmith can identify and repair the problem.
- New Car Purchase: If you've just recently bought a secondhand car and wish to change the locks, a locksmith can do this for you.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does it cost to open a car?
A: The expense to open a car can vary depending on the circumstance and the locksmith. Typically,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 20 and ₤ 100 for a basic car unlock. If the key is broken inside the lock or if the service is offered in an emergency situation, the expense might be greater.
Q: Can a car locksmith replace a lost key?
A: Yes, a car locksmith can replace a lost key. They can create a brand-new key utilizing the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or a pre-existing key if you have one. For modern cars and trucks with keyless entry systems, they can likewise program a new key fob.
Q: Is it legal to have a car locksmith open my car if I don't have the key?
A: Yes, it is legal for a car locksmith to open your car if you do not have the key, but they will require proof that you are the owner of the vehicle. This can include a chauffeur's license, vehicle registration, and often a notarized declaration.
Q: How long does it consider a car locksmith to get here?
A: The response time for a car locksmith can differ depending upon their accessibility and your place. The majority of locksmith professionals offer a 30-minute to 1-hour response time, particularly for emergency services.
Q: Can a car locksmith change the locks on my car?
A: Yes, a car locksmith can change the locks on your car. This is frequently provided for security reasons, especially if you've recently bought a secondhand car or if you believe that someone has actually damaged your vehicle's locks.
